Overcoming the Uncanny Valley: Engineering Empathy
To make a robot accepted by humans, its mimicry must be flawless. Rigid rubber or low-grade plastic creates zombie-like movements that repel users. We utilize Ultra-Soft Platinum Gels (PlatSil Gel-10 / Shore 00-10) modified with deadener additives.
Natural Wrinkling: When your servo pulls the skin, our material bunches and folds exactly like biological tissue (creating realistic crow’s feet and nasolabial folds), rather than stretching unnaturally like a rubber band.
Micro-Texture: We replicate pores, fingerprints, and skin irregularities to scatter light correctly, eliminating the “plastic shine” associated with cheap robots.
Technological Innovations: E-Skin & Thermoregulation
We are at the forefront of “Smart Skin” development. A robot shouldn’t just look real; it should function like a living organism.
1. Integration of Capacitive Sensing (E-Skin)
We embed conductive layers and sensors directly into the silicone matrix without compromising its elasticity. This gives your robot tactile awareness:
Differentiation between a gentle stroke and a hard impact.
Ability to react to touch on the cheeks, hands, or arms, triggering specific behavioral algorithms.
Enhanced safety for human-robot interaction (HRI).
2. Advanced Thermoregulation
Servos and actuators generate heat that can damage standard skins or overheat the system. Conversely, a “cold” robot feels like a corpse to the touch. We solve both problems:
Boron Nitride Fillers: We infuse the silicone with thermally conductive materials that dissipate heat away from the motors, acting as a passive cooling system.
Warm to the Touch: This heat transfer makes the robot’s skin temperature approximate 36.6°C (98°F), destroying the psychological barrier of the “cold machine” during handshakes or social interaction.
3. Custom Kinematics & Variable Thickness
We do not sell “one-size-fits-all” masks. We engineer shells for specific mechanical skulls.
Through 3D Scanning and Digital Modeling, we map your robot’s range of motion. We manufacture skins with Variable Thickness:
— Thick & Durable in static zones (skull cap, neck base).
— Membrane-Thin in dynamic zones (eyelids, lips, corners of the mouth) to minimize torque load on your servo motors, extending their lifespan and battery life.
